The NEET 2026 syllabus, prescribed by the National Medical Commission (NMC), includes Physics, Chemistry, and Biology (Botany & Zoology) from Class 11 & 12. It follows the latest NCERT syllabus, ensuring alignment with updated textbooks. With 79 chapters covering key topics, the syllabus is crucial for students preparing for MBBS, BDS, and AYUSH admissions in AIIMS, JIPMER, and other medical colleges. Since NEET UG is India’s only national-level medical entrance exam, understanding the updated syllabus and focusing on high-weightage topics will help maximise scores.

NEET 2026 Syllabus for Biology - Classwise Breakdown
Class 11 Biology
Unit | Topics Covered |
Diversity of Living Organisms | What is living? Biodiversity, Classification, Taxonomy & Systematics, Five Kingdom Classification, Salient Features of Plant & Animal Groups |
Structural Organization in Animals & Plants | Morphology, Anatomy, Functions of Different Parts of Plants & Animals |
Cell Structure & Function | Cell Theory, Prokaryotic & Eukaryotic Cells, Cell Organelles, Cell Division |
Plant Physiology | Photosynthesis, Respiration, Plant Growth and Development |
Human Physiology | Breathing, Circulation, Excretion, Locomotion, Neural and Chemical Coordination |
Class 12 Biology
Unit | Topics Covered |
Reproduction | Sexual Reproduction in Flowering Plants, Human Reproduction, Reproductive Health |
Genetics & Evolution | Heredity, DNA Replication, Central Dogma, Human Genome Project, Evolution |
Biology & Human Welfare | Health, Diseases, Immunity, Cancer, Drugs & Alcohol Abuse |
Biotechnology & Applications | Genetic Engineering, GMOs, Gene Therapy |
Ecology & Environment | Ecosystems, Population Ecology, Biodiversity & Conservation |
Class-wise Breakdown of the NEET 2026 Physics Syllabus
Class 11 - Physics
The NEET 2026 Physics syllabus covers fundamental principles and applications in mechanics, thermodynamics, electromagnetism, and modern physics, all of which are crucial for medical aspirants. To tackle the analytical nature of the physics section, candidates should develop strong conceptual knowledge and problem-solving skills.
Unit | Topics Covered |
Unit 1: Physics and Measurement | Measurement systems, SI units, fundamental & derived units, significant figures, errors in measurement, dimensional analysis, and applications. |
Unit 2: Kinematics | Frame of reference, motion in a straight line, position-time graph, speed & velocity, uniform & non-uniform motion, acceleration, motion equations, scalar & vector quantities, vector operations, unit vectors, projectile motion, and uniform circular motion. |
Unit 3: Laws of Motion | Newton’s three laws, inertia, momentum, impulse, conservation of linear momentum, equilibrium of forces, static & kinetic friction, rolling friction, dynamics of uniform circular motion, and applications to vehicles on roads. |
Unit 4: Work, Energy, and Power | Work done by constant and variable forces, kinetic & potential energy, work-energy theorem, power, mechanical energy conservation, conservative & non-conservative forces, motion in vertical circles, elastic & inelastic collisions. |
Unit 5: Rotational Motion | Center of mass for two-particle systems and rigid bodies, torque, angular momentum, its conservation, moment of inertia, radius of gyration, parallel & perpendicular axes theorem, equilibrium & dynamics of rigid bodies, linear vs rotational motion comparison. |
Unit 6: Gravitation | Universal law of gravitation, variation of acceleration due to gravity, Kepler’s laws of planetary motion, gravitational potential & potential energy, escape velocity, satellite motion, orbital velocity, and energy considerations for satellites. |
Unit 7: Properties of Solids and Liquids | Stress-strain relationship, Hooke’s law, elastic constants, pressure due to fluids, Pascal’s law, viscosity, Stokes’ law, terminal velocity, streamline & turbulent flow, Bernoulli’s principle, surface tension, capillary rise, thermal expansion, calorimetry, heat transfer (conduction, convection, radiation). |
Unit 8: Thermodynamics | Thermal equilibrium, zeroth law, heat, work, internal energy, first law of thermodynamics, isothermal & adiabatic processes, second law of thermodynamics, reversible & irreversible processes. |
Unit 9: Kinetic Theory of Gases | Ideal gas equation, kinetic gas theory assumptions, pressure concept, temperature interpretation, degrees of freedom, law of equipartition of energy, specific heat capacities, Avogadro’s number, mean free path. |
Unit 10: Oscillations and Waves | Simple harmonic motion (SHM), energy in SHM, oscillation of a spring, simple pendulum, wave motion types, longitudinal & transverse waves, speed of sound, principle of superposition, reflection & refraction of waves, standing waves, beats. |
Class 12 - Physics
Unit | Topics Covered |
Unit 11: Electrostatics | Conservation of charge, Coulomb’s law, superposition principle, electric field & dipole, torque on dipoles, Gauss’s law applications, electric potential, equipotential surfaces, capacitors & their combinations, energy stored in capacitors. |
Unit 12: Current Electricity | Electric current, drift velocity, Ohm’s law, resistance, electrical power, series & parallel resistors, temperature dependence, internal resistance, EMF, Kirchhoff’s laws, Wheatstone bridge, and meter bridge. |
Unit 13: Magnetic Effects of Current & Magnetism | Biot-Savart law, Ampere’s law, force on charged particles in magnetic fields, motion in perpendicular fields, force between parallel currents, moving coil galvanometer, conversion to ammeter & voltmeter, magnetic dipoles, bar magnet properties, dia-, para-, and ferromagnetism. |
Unit 14: Electromagnetic Induction & Alternating Currents | Faraday’s law of induction, Lenz’s law, eddy currents, self & mutual inductance, AC circuits, LCR circuits, resonance, power in AC circuits, AC generator & transformer. |
Unit 15: Electromagnetic Waves | Displacement current, nature & characteristics of EM waves, spectrum (radio, microwaves, infrared, visible, UV, X-rays, gamma rays), applications of EM waves. |
Unit 16: Optics | Reflection, refraction, mirror & lens formulas, total internal reflection, magnification, optical instruments (microscope, telescope), wavefronts, Huygens’ principle, Young’s double-slit experiment, interference, diffraction, polarization, Brewster’s law. |
Unit 17: Dual Nature of Matter & Radiation | Photoelectric effect, Einstein’s equation, wave-particle duality, de Broglie wavelength. |
Unit 18: Atoms & Nuclei | Rutherford & Bohr models, hydrogen spectrum, atomic mass, mass-energy relation, binding energy, nuclear fission & fusion. |
Unit 19: Electronic Devices | Semiconductors, diodes, rectifiers, LED, photodiodes, solar cells, Zener diode, logic gates (AND, OR, NOT, NAND, NOR). |
Unit 20: Experimental Skills | Vernier calipers, screw gauge, Young’s modulus, surface tension, viscosity, sound speed measurement, specific heat capacity, resistance measurements, Ohm’s law, meter bridge, diode characteristics, and logic gate identification. |
NEET 2026 Syllabus for Chemistry
The NEET 2026 Chemistry syllabus is categorized into three sections: Physical, Inorganic, and Organic Chemistry. It encompasses fundamental concepts such as chemical bonding, reaction mechanisms, and the properties of elements and compounds. Mastering theoretical concepts and their practical applications is crucial for aspirants to achieve a high score.
NEET 2026 Syllabus for Physical Chemistry
This section covers essential topics like thermodynamics, equilibrium, and kinetics. Students should focus on numerical problem-solving and developing a strong understanding of the physical aspects of chemical reactions.
Class 11 - Physical Chemistry
Unit | Topics Covered |
Unit 1: Basic Concepts of Chemistry | Nature of matter, Dalton’s atomic theory, chemical combination laws, atoms and molecules, mole concept, molar mass, percentage composition, empirical & molecular formulas, chemical reactions, stoichiometry. |
Unit 2: Atomic Structure | Discovery of subatomic particles, atomic number, isotopes, isobars, atomic models (Thomson, Rutherford, Bohr), shells, subshells, quantum numbers, orbital shapes, electron configuration (Aufbau principle, Hund’s rule, Pauli’s exclusion principle). |
Unit 3: Periodic Classification of Elements | Evolution of the periodic table, modern periodic law, periodic trends (atomic/ionic radii, ionization energy, electron gain enthalpy, electronegativity, valency). |
Class 12 - Physical Chemistry
Unit | Topics Covered |
Unit 4: Chemical Bonding & Molecular Structure | Ionic and covalent bonds, Lewis structures, polarity, VSEPR theory, hybridization, molecular orbital theory, hydrogen bonding. |
Unit 5: States of Matter | Intermolecular interactions, gas laws (Boyle’s, Charles’, Avogadro’s), ideal and real gases, kinetic theory, liquefaction of gases, properties of liquids (viscosity, surface tension, vapor pressure). |
Unit 6: Thermodynamics | Types of systems, first law of thermodynamics, enthalpy, Hess’s law, entropy, Gibbs free energy, spontaneity, third law of thermodynamics. |
Unit 7: Equilibrium | Physical & chemical equilibrium, dynamic nature, law of mass action, equilibrium constant, Le Chatelier’s principle, ionic equilibrium (pH, buffer solutions, solubility product, common ion effect). |
Unit 8: Redox Reactions | Oxidation-reduction concepts, oxidation number, balancing redox equations, real-life applications of redox reactions. |
NEET 2026 Syllabus for Inorganic Chemistry
Inorganic Chemistry focuses on periodic properties, chemical bonding, coordination compounds, and essential elements. Understanding electronic configurations and bonding behaviour is key to scoring well in this section.
Class 11 - Inorganic Chemistry
Unit | Topics Covered |
Unit 9: Periodic Classification of Elements | Modern periodic law, periodic properties (atomic size, ionization energy, electronegativity, oxidation states), classification of elements (s, p, d, f blocks). |
Class 12 - Inorganic Chemistry
Unit | Topics Covered |
Unit 10: P-Block Elements | Electronic configuration, physical & chemical properties, unique behavior of first elements in groups 13-18. |
Unit 11: d- and f-Block Elements | Transition and inner transition elements, oxidation states, magnetic & catalytic properties, lanthanoid contraction, preparation & properties of KMnO₄ and K₂Cr₂O₇. |
Unit 12: Coordination Compounds | Werner’s theory, ligands, coordination numbers, IUPAC nomenclature, isomerism, bonding theories (valence bond, crystal field), biological and industrial importance. |
NEET 2026 Syllabus for Organic Chemistry
Organic Chemistry focuses on hydrocarbons, biomolecules, and reaction mechanisms. A strong grasp of functional groups, reaction types, and molecular transformations is necessary for this section.
Class 11 - Organic Chemistry
Unit | Topics Covered |
Unit 13: Purification & Characterization of Organic Compounds | Purification techniques (crystallization, sublimation, chromatography, distillation), qualitative & quantitative analysis (N, S, P, halogens), empirical & molecular formula determination. |
Unit 14: Basic Principles of Organic Chemistry | Carbon hybridization, functional groups, isomerism, nomenclature, types of reactions (substitution, addition, elimination, rearrangement), electronic effects (inductive, resonance, hyperconjugation). |
Unit 15: Hydrocarbons | Structure & properties of alkanes, alkenes, alkynes, and aromatic hydrocarbons, electrophilic substitution reactions. |
Class 12 - Organic Chemistry
Unit | Topics Covered |
Unit 16: Organic Compounds Containing Halogens | Preparation & reactions of haloalkanes and haloarenes, environmental impact of chloroform and DDT. |
Unit 17: Organic Compounds Containing Oxygen | Alcohols, phenols, ethers, aldehydes, ketones, carboxylic acids, nucleophilic addition & condensation reactions. |
Unit 18: Organic Compounds Containing Nitrogen | Amines & diazonium salts - synthesis, properties, and applications. |
Unit 19: Biomolecules | Structure & functions of carbohydrates, proteins, vitamins, nucleic acids, and their role in biological systems. |
Unit 20: Practical Chemistry Principles | Functional group detection, qualitative & quantitative organic analysis, preparation of common organic & inorganic compounds, titrimetric & gravimetric analysis. |
NEET 2026 Exam Pattern
The NEET UG 2026 will be conducted in pen and paper mode. Below is the detailed exam pattern:
Particulars | Details |
Exam Mode | Pen and Paper-based |
Duration | 3 hours 20 minutes |
Language Options | English, Hindi, Assamese, Bengali, Gujarati, Marathi, Tamil, Telugu, Oriya, Malayalam, Kannada, Punjabi, Urdu |
Sections | Physics: 35 + 15 Questions, Chemistry: 35 + 15 Questions, Botany: 35 + 15 Questions, Zoology: 35 + 15 Questions |
Total Marks | 720 |
Marking Scheme | +4 for correct answers, -1 for wrong answers, 0 for unanswered questions |
